View of two men, one in uniform, standing on a set of railroad tracks. The man in uniform points towards a twisted railroad tie on the ground as he looks at his companion, who holds two steel hooks and rests one foot on the twisted tie. A locomotive sitting in front of a building can be seen in the background.
